on thing it could be is routing issue , if the Handsets do not have a direct route to the Sip Server then this could be your problem, it can be proved by disabling Direct media path on the handsets
NOTE this is smiply way to prove the issue is a routing issue, you still need to correct the fundamental problem or you will have issues with call capacity as you overload the IPO by forcing it to unnecessarily route the extra data
